Why These Are the Top Volvo Repair Auto Repair Shops in Sagaponack

** The Volvo repair market serving Sagaponack is characterized by high-quality, low-volume specialists that cater to an affluent and discerning clientele. Given the high cost of real estate and the seasonal nature of the Hamptons, there is a distinct lack of large, chain-style repair centers. The competition is among a small number of established, trusted providers. **Average Quality:** The average quality of service is exceptionally high. Shops must maintain excellent reputations to survive in this market. Both the dealership and the leading independents employ master-level technicians. **Competition Level:** Competition is moderate but professional. The dealership holds a monopoly on official factory certifications and warranty work, while the independents compete on personalized service, often faster turnaround times, and competitive pricing for out-of-warranty vehicles. **Typical Pricing:** Pricing is at a premium, reflective of the Hamptons' cost of living and the high level of expertise required. Dealership labor rates are at the top of the scale, while reputable independents typically charge 15-25% less. Customers in this area prioritize reliability, convenience, and expertise over cost-saving measures. Many shops, including those listed, offer complimentary pick-up and drop-off services within a certain radius, a key amenity for Sagaponack residents.

What are the most common Volvo repair issues for drivers in Sagaponack, and are any related to local conditions?

Common issues include electrical system glitches, sunroof drain clogging, and aging suspension components. The coastal Sagaponack environment can accelerate corrosion on brake lines and undercarriage parts, while seasonal temperature swings may stress cooling systems and batteries more quickly.

When should I seek immediate service versus scheduling maintenance for my Volvo here?

Seek immediate service for warning lights (like the check engine or SRS airbag light), strange noises from the brakes or suspension, or any fluid leaks. Schedule routine maintenance before and after the busy summer season to address wear from increased traffic and prepare for winter, which can involve checking the AWD system and battery.

What local factors in Sagaponack should influence my Volvo's maintenance schedule?

The combination of salty coastal air, sandy back roads, and heavy seasonal traffic necessitates more frequent attention to undercarriage corrosion checks, cabin air filter changes (for pollen and dust), and brake inspections. Planning service outside of peak summer months can also lead to better shop availability and quicker turnaround.
